Cardiovascular Technologist Sheikh Shakhbout Medical City UAE

Sheikh Shakhbout Medical City

Sheikh Shakhbout Medical City is seeking a Cardiovascular Technologist to join their allied health professional team in Abu Dhabi. This vacancy was announced by the hospital on December 8, 2023 under the requisition ID 152. The incumbent performs all pediatric echocardiography scans using advanced ultrasound equipment and Competent in transthoracic echocardiogram on complex congenital heart disease on fetal, pediatric and adult population.

Responsibilities of Cardiovascular Technologist

  • Patient preparation and Education.
  • Specialist in all pediatric echocardiography scans using advanced ultrasound equipment.
  • Competent in transthoracic echocardiogram on complex congenital heart disease on fetal, pediatric and adult population.
  • Observations of hemodynamics, structural and vascular cardiology investigations (where applicable)
  • Conducts Cardiology Investigations with correct management of hemodynamic, ultrasound and mapping equipment (where applicable).
  • Prepares and interprets report for physician review and sign off.
  • Actively participate in departmental training, clinical audits and improvement projects.
  • Helps develop team cohesiveness by assisting team members and aligns individual work efforts to meet work unit and organizational goals for service excellence.
  • Selection, management and efficient use of appropriate consumables (inventory management).
  • Appropriate calibration and review of equipment with escalation of defects are in line with facility wide policy.Meticulous and timely documentation and reporting within the patient medical record.
  • Prompt reporting and escalation of all Cardiac Critical Results.

Qualification & Experience

Following is the required criteria for the role of Cardiovascular Technologist at SSMC:

  • B.Sc Degree in Cardiovascular Program
  • Completion of an accredited echocardiography, ultrasound or cardiopulmonary Technology program.
  • Not less than 3 years relevant pediatric sonography experience.
  • Current National License.

Knowledge & Skills

  • Demonstrates an understanding or desire to learn advanced imaging/recording techniques.
  • The ability to ensure detailed findings are accurately documented and critical findings are reported in a timely manner.
  • Willing to teach junior staff, fellows and students as required.
